diff options
author | Sebastian Gumprich | 2017-07-19 21:02:08 +0200 |
---|---|---|
committer | Sebastian Gumprich | 2017-07-19 21:02:08 +0200 |
commit | 81697add423ffdd0036c5d69057e19bc3bdfb3b3 (patch) | |
tree | 2a8274bd5afa6151a2d5c1fe26ee83ecef416ef0 | |
parent | d75c21c6e8b26b5539bade0e3cbc7d6d483d0405 (diff) | |
download | aur-81697add423ffdd0036c5d69057e19bc3bdfb3b3.tar.gz |
revamp pkgbuild
-rw-r--r-- | .SRCINFO | 8 | ||||
-rw-r--r-- | PKGBUILD | 28 |
2 files changed, 18 insertions, 18 deletions
@@ -1,11 +1,11 @@ pkgbase = indicator-kdeconnect pkgdesc = Integrate KDEConnect on desktop environments that use AppIndicators (e.g. Unity) - pkgver = 0.9.1.r0.gfe9624b + pkgver = 0.9.1 pkgrel = 1 + epoch = 1 url = https://github.com/bajoja/indicator-kdeconnect arch = any license = GPL - makedepends = git makedepends = cmake depends = libappindicator-gtk3 depends = kdeconnect @@ -13,8 +13,8 @@ pkgbase = indicator-kdeconnect depends = python-requests-oauthlib depends = python-gobject conflicts = indicator-kdeconnect-git - source = git://github.com/bajoja/indicator-kdeconnect.git - md5sums = SKIP + source = indicator-kdeconnect-0.9.1.tar.gz::https://github.com/Bajoja/indicator-kdeconnect/archive/0.9.1.tar.gz + sha256sums = 9263239df0b1300e93d25a64a2f8972487aa6047c99318b31de6b1973a0760bd pkgname = indicator-kdeconnect @@ -1,30 +1,30 @@ # Maintainer: Sebastian Gumprich <aur at gumpri dot ch> +# Contributor: twa022 # Contributor: shimi <shimi.chen@gmail.com> # Contributor: Gustavo Castro <gustawho at gmail dot com> pkgname=indicator-kdeconnect -pkgver=0.9.1.r0.gfe9624b +epoch=1 +pkgver=0.9.1 pkgrel=1 -_gitname=indicator-kdeconnect pkgdesc="Integrate KDEConnect on desktop environments that use AppIndicators (e.g. Unity)" arch=('any') url="https://github.com/bajoja/indicator-kdeconnect" license=('GPL') -conflicts=('indicator-kdeconnect-git') +conflicts=("${pkgname}-git") depends=('libappindicator-gtk3' 'kdeconnect' 'vala' 'python-requests-oauthlib' 'python-gobject') -makedepends=('git' 'cmake') -source=('git://github.com/bajoja/indicator-kdeconnect.git') -md5sums=('SKIP') +makedepends=('cmake') +source=("${pkgname}-${pkgver}.tar.gz::https://github.com/Bajoja/indicator-kdeconnect/archive/${pkgver}.tar.gz") +sha256sums=('9263239df0b1300e93d25a64a2f8972487aa6047c99318b31de6b1973a0760bd') -pkgver() { - cd $_gitname - git describe --long --tags | sed 's/\([^-]*-g\)/r\1/;s/-/./g' -} - -package() { - cd indicator-kdeconnect - mkdir build +build() { + cd "${pkgname}-${pkgver}" + [ ! -d build ] && mkdir build cd build cmake .. -DCMAKE_INSTALL_PREFIX=/usr make +} + +package() { + cd "${pkgname}-${pkgver}"/build make DESTDIR="${pkgdir}" install } |